Coronavirus Vaccine: Finding Immunity Faster Without Animals

Published: April 7, 2020, 7 a.m.

The key to developing a successful coronavirus vaccine likely lies in those who have already survived the virus. That is the opinion of Dr. John Pippin who joins , \u201cThe Weight Loss Champion\u201d Chuck Carroll on The Exam Room\u2122 podcast to talk about fast-tracked efforts to develop a vaccine without testing on animals.

\xa0

Dr. Pippin explains how bypassing usually mandatory animal testing may lead to a viable vaccine becoming available years sooner than it otherwise would be. Moving directly to human trials would also save countless animal lives and save developers millions of dollars in expenses. Potentially those savings would lead to lower costs for the medication.

\xa0

With such promise, could the future of all drug testing become animal free? That is what Chuck and Dr. Pippin will explore.
